Subject: Handover — Skelda schema registry

Handing off the Skelda event schema registry for the week. All producer schemas go through compatibility checks on merge; backward-incompatible changes are blocked automatically, so most pages you'll see are stuck CI jobs, not data issues. If the registry itself needs a redeploy, use the standard pipeline — it won't accept unsigned bundles. Runbook covers rollbacks. You'll need the registry deploy key to push hotfixes; it's included below for on-call use.

signing key of hahig-bagap = bky9_ZhQykenTx

Subject: Memtrace cut-over complete

Team,

Cut-over to Memtrace v2 for GPU memory profiling finished last night. Old v1 agents are disabled; any tickets referencing v1 dashboards should be closed as resolved-by-migration. Sampling overhead is now under 2% and allocation traces include kernel names. Known gap: profiles older than 30 days were not migrated. Point customers at the v2 docs for setup questions. For reference when troubleshooting, the agent now runs with the following configuration.

settings of bagaf-bawip:
[aldax]
port = 5000
region = south-4
host = aldax.brasklabs.corp
team = brivan
timeout_ms = 2000
retries = 2

Subject: Parchmill cut-over wrap-up

Hi — quick summary for your review. We cut over to the new Parchmill markdown pipeline last night with no rollbacks. Sanitization now happens pre-cache, so stale unsafe HTML can't leak from old entries; we also purged the render cache entirely. One straggler worker ran the old build for ten minutes, already terminated. The production pipeline currently runs with these settings.

config for bawip-badup:
ULAAEL_HOST=ulaael.zemvarsys.internal
ULAAEL_PORT=8000